About ACL Atlantic Container Line AB, headquartered in Sweden, is part of the Grimaldi Group of Naples, Italy. Since 1967, ACL has operated continuous weekly transatlantic container and Roll-on/Roll-off (RORO) services between Europe and North America, making it the world's longest continuously operating container line. ACL operates the world's largest combination container and RORO vessels, among the world's greenest ships. Purpose-built with 100% cell-guides for containers above and below deck, as well as 100% underdeck RORO stowage, they offer a unique combination of efficiency and flexibility. Designed to accommodate cargo of virtually any size or weight, ACL's vessels transport everything from containers and vehicles to boats, aircraft, construction and agricultural equipment, and other oversized project cargo. With corporate teams based across Sweden, the UK, Belgium, Germany and the US, ACL combines global reach with specialist expertise to support customers with some of the world's most complex transportation needs.

Duties As an Assistant Professor, you will be part of the strategic research program Building Resilience in Crime Prevention (BRiC): Advancing Professional Knowledge of Child Vulnerability, Drug Markets and Emerging Technologies, a collaboration between Lund University, University of Gothenburg, Malmö University and Linnaeus University, funded by the Swedish Research Council. BRiC brings together more than 60 researchers and aims to strengthen scientific and professional knowledge within crime prevention work through research in close collaboration with professionals in social services and the justice system. The full-time position involves conducting an independent and innovative research project within the program's three central areas: child vulnerability, drug markets and emerging technologies. The research is conducted in collaboration with actors in social services, police, prosecution, courts and the Swedish Prison and Probation Service.
